305690
Epoch

Epoch Number
305690
Finalized
Yes
Age
1230 days 10 hrs ago (Sep-17-2022 09:02:20 PM +UTC)
Attestations
1280

Participation Rate
95.40%
Voted mGNO
3,247,797 mGNO
Eligible mGNO
3,404,457 mGNO

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
106705
Active Count
106705
Pending Count
0